Srinagar, July 30: a clash between security personnel and terrorists occurred in the Binner neighbourhood of the Baramulla region of North Kashmir.
The militants in hiding opened fire on the combined team of forces as they moved closer to the probable location, sparking a confrontation.
Intermittent gunfire was being exchanged between terrorists and security troops up until the time this report was written.
This is the second encounter of the day in the Baramulla district, which is pertinent. Two soldiers, a police officer, and a newly enlisted JeM terrorist were all killed or injured.(GNS Input)
